Ribera del Duero is a region of vineyards situated around the Duero river, which, as it flows west through Portugal, becomes the Douro, home to the vineyards that give rise to Port. Despite Rioja's bigger reputation, there are some splendid wines to be had in this region, usually based on the indigenous Tempranillo grapes, often over-delivering great wine @ a bargain price.Quote
Oak-aged for five months, opaque purple, it delivers a bouquet of cedar (not dissimilar to good Bordeaux), spice & black cherry. Medium-bodied, sturdy, substantial structure with subtle tannins which will soften over the next 1-2 years. Prolonged, lingering finish of red & blue berries.
